Roshan George commented on THRIFT-2877: --------------------------------------- Ah, you're Java-serializing the class, hmm. I don't believe that the compatibility guarantees act on that protocol (the Thrift objects are intended to be serialized to data, the classes are helper accessors and not compatible across versions when Java-serialized), but perhaps one of the maintainers will have an opinion?
